About the Beneficiary Dollar Badge black filled icon

A rounded head and shoulders form a standard user avatar, with a circle containing a dollar sign overlapping its lower right corner. The pairing means a named person tied to money: a payee, claimant or heir. It fits insurance policy forms, banking transfer and payee screens, payroll and pension dashboards, estate planning material and legal or financial presentation slides.

The badge sits outside the avatar's silhouette so both shapes stay readable, and the thick uniform stroke keeps the dollar glyph legible at small sizes. It pairs with contact, wallet and document icons and can be swapped to other currency marks. Below 24px the badge crowds the shoulder line, so give it a little extra padding.

This is the solid black filled version of the beneficiary dollar badge icon: a bold silhouette that reads clearly at 16-24 px and on dark or busy backgrounds, and prints well in one colour.
